Learning outcomes
At the end of the workshop the student: knows the authorities of palliative care and specific legislation; knows the fundamentals of the organization of palliative care services and the complex needs of the patient with oncological and non-cancer pathology and his family; knows the role and skills of social work in palliative care.
Course contents
The organization of seminar activities is foreseen: Legitimization of the social worker in palliative care; The culture of palliative care; The deontological aspects of the social worker profession; Methodological aspects (use of the interview, team work, networking, community work); Comparing experiences.

Teaching methods
Lectures with in-depth study of case studies, practical exercises and group work.
Assessment methods
At the end of the seminar meetings there will be a written test to be held in the classroom on the contents presented during the course. Furthermore it is necessary to attend at least 4/5 of the lessons.
